Re: Torro tank being weird

Posted: Sun Nov 23, 2025 12:08 pm
by tankme
That final gear may be press fit on the shaft or there is a pin holding it in place. I know I've drilled and tapped holes in the collar of that gear and added a grub screw to better secure it.
